Milupi endorses HH

The opposition Alliance for Democracy and Development(ADD) has resolved to rally behind UPND Leader Hakainde Hichilema in the forthcoming presidential by-election. ADD President Charles Milupi made announcement during a media briefing today, stating that the decision was arrived at after realizing that the UPND can deliver the much needed development in the country. Kangwa, Mbola make losing return to club duty

Evans Kangwa and Emmanuel Mbola made a disappointing return to action in Israel just days after Zambia’s successful 2015 AFCON qualifiers. Kangwa and Mbola on Saturday both played in 8th placed Hapoel Ra’anana 1-0 away loss to7th positioned Maccabi Netanya. Fiscal policy in 2015 budget may not be met – Kalumba

Former Finance Minister Katele Kalumba has observed that over exposure of the Kwacha due to government expenditure is what has caused failure in performance of the country’s fiscal policy.
